Output 26b53644323fc8c29d5452b89d09487a90efee90a81ab08cf4052ceb1598bd40:3

value
170153290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8233c8a21b8d9e7637d9e63634458889911af87b OP_EQUAL
address
MKmc7N5sQbpG7b6hCJsx7oub9wiqy3KSKn
transaction
26b53644323fc8c29d5452b89d09487a90efee90a81ab08cf4052ceb1598bd40
spent
true